A local council is seeking a skilled individual for an administrative support role at a school in Tranent, Scotland. This position involves providing clerical, reception, and information support within defined regulations and directly liaising with parents and community partners.
Applicants are required to have education up to Higher level and be members of the PVG Scheme due to the vulnerability of the children involved. Flexible starting times and a focus on high-quality communication and support are essential.
